 Niki Low- flower arranging at la Côte Church.

1. How long have you been attending La Côte? 
Since 2010

2. How long have you been helping in this way? 
I can’t remember.. about 10 years

3. What does this role involve? 
Working with a team, checking with Carolyn about the service, meeting the day before to do the installation.

4. How much time does this role take when festivals are upon us? 
Several hours of actual work and then planning time

5. What do you find fulfilling about this role?
I LOVE it! It is my way of giving something to the Church and to reflect on my relationship with God and nature

6. Finally, could you share a resource that you find encouraging or helpful in your Christian life?
One of my favourite hymns is "How Great Thou Art". I get a lot of inspiration from "sustainable church flowers" on Instagram.
